About this property
A truly exceptional opportunity for down sizers, right sizers, Villa seekers, or the adult seeking a quiet, convenient, established, and thoroughly upgraded place to call home. Pride of ownership on display throughout this 2 bedroom up bungalow with a double attached garage via the walk out lower level. Stepping in from the front door you enter the very large bright main living area featuring hardwood, multiple pot lights, a corner gas fireplace, a dramatic chandelier and bay window. The fully upgraded kitchen is an absolute dream with it's granite counters, full height cupboards that feature a pull out spice cupboard above the pull out sheet pan cupboard beside the stove. There are pot drawers, a lower corner lazy Susan and opposing multi slide out drawer equipped pantries that provide unmatched storage and organization abilities. Stainless steel appliances complete this beautiful example that will leave any Chef wanting for nothing. The oversized Primary bedroom and the large secondary bedroom/office both feature hardwood floors and triple pane windows for quiet comfort. Both the 3 piece ensuite and 4 piece main bathrooms have been tastefully and functionally upgraded including dramatic new vanities with granite counters and increased storage. The main floor laundry and upgraded lighting throughout completes this beautiful space. The lower level includes a very large rec/gym/flex room, a 2 piece bath and your double attached garage that includes an outdoor pad for extra parking. This very well run established complex is close to Everything! Walking distance to Shopping, Restaurants, Medical clinics, gas stations, Mt Royal University, walking paths, Rutland Park Outdoor Rink and Community Hall. Its less than a 10 minute drive to Chinook mall, downtown, C-Train station, or simply head west on Glenmore/Stoney Trail to the mountains. You will love this home. This is a 40+ home that allows children 15 years old+

AI-generated summaryA quiet, established inner-city community with a strong military heritage and a relaxed, residential feel close to major amenities.
10 active listings with an average list price of $296,930
Homes are averaging 32 days on market, suggesting a measured pace of sales
Home to the CFB Calgary base, giving the community a distinct military community identity
Housing
Predominantly mid-century bungalows and low-rise condominiums, with some infill development adding modern townhomes to the mix.
Transit
Well-served by Calgary Transit bus routes with convenient access to Crowchild Trail and Glenmore Trail for commuters driving across the city.
Amenities
Close to Westhills Towne Centre, Mount Royal University, Optimist Athletic Park, and a variety of shops and restaurants along Richmond Road.
Who lives here
A mix of long-time homeowners, military personnel and veterans connected to CFB Calgary, and students attending nearby Mount Royal University.
